Feeding the Dragon: Inside the Trillion Dollar Dilemma Facing Hollywood, the NBA, & American Business Hardcover – July 28, 2020

A deeply revealing memoir of big wins and hard lessons from a seasoned executive caught smack in the middle of the trillion-dollar soft power struggle pitting China against Hollywood, the NBA, and American business.

From the Author

Self-reflection is an extremely powerful force. When I started writing, I felt passionate as a voice of dissent. By the end, I learned I was also complicit. Though my thoughts have altered, my mission has remained steady: we either continue to coexist through the bond formed by the exchange of culture and commerce, or we consciously start a cold war between the world's two superpowers.

    I am a big reader of any book relating to the entertainment industry, and I find in general they can be either too "inside baseball" or too vague, with precious few books hitting the sweet spot of being engaging for a wide audience as well as insightful to industry professionals. "Feeding the Dragon" is one that hits this sweet spot, which is all the more impressive because much of the book is devoted to exploring China/US relations and the specifics of Co-Productions and the dealmaking process. As such, the book could have been mired in details and business dealings, but Chris brings a fun, fresh and human perspective to the story that makes for a compelling and taut read.

    As someone unfamiliar with the Chinese market and co-productions, this book made those dealings easy to understand and, even better, highlights the need for a commercial and cultural exchange between the US and China. The aspirational, emotional perspective Chris brings to the story is definitely something that will stick with me, even more so than the story of him going to see Duran Duran in his pajamas. Well, maybe not more so, but just as much.

    Highly recommend!

    I generally read non-fiction books and to my pleasant surprise and enjoyment, "Feeding the Dragon," was a fast-paced, educational story that read like fiction. Not only did I come away with some great business-related nuggets that I will apply to my own business, I also came away with a better understanding of how fragile the relationship between China and the U.S. really is. The author was transparent with his own personal struggle as he pressured American companies to kowtow to stringent Chinese rules but he was convinced that the greater benefit - creating common cultural and commercial ground for opposing nations via the film industry - would make the world a better place.  Sure, Fenton profited from his hard work (isn't that the American dream, after all?) and significant sacrifices, but he also used his talent to foster good relations between two very different countries. Ultimately it was a refreshing story about how good values, laser-focused vision, strong work ethic and trust-based relationships all materialized to help the good-guy win. And two nations benefitted (at least on a cultural level) as a result.  Highly recommended!

    This was very well written, entertaining, and informative. Chris Fenton takes us through his journey of bringing the US and China to partner together on Iron Man 3. Also highlighted is how, in the big picture, international in-roads that are made through art can lead to a safer world and future for all.

    We get a first person inside look of Hollywood and some great anecdotes from behind the scenes of the business as well as some of the colorful and interesting people Fenton encounters along the way. The book illustrates how it takes so many moving parts to get a movie to the big screen.

    It was a very enjoyable read and engaging. I found myself devouring the chapters, wanting to know what happened next. You can feel Fenton's passion in the pages and that he truly cares for the best for all.

    Anyone who is interested in a personal behind the scenes look at the workings of Hollywood at the highest levels, this is highly recommended.

    I loved the book!
    Chris Fenton summarizes the challenges of China/USA business very well in "Fenton's Five Forces". It was something new to me and a great learning experience.
    1. Politics
    2. National Security
    3. Human Rights
    4. Culture
    5. Commerce
    ...with the focus being on the last two...Culture and Commerce, how they are intertwined, and why they are relevant.
    A must read if any of these are of importance to you: global politics, the movie industry, culture, or global commerce.
